Abstract

The purpose of this undertaking was to invistegate the level of user trust among elementary education students at Kapalong College, Davao del Norte, as they integrate ChatGPT into their learning experiences. Also, the study aimed to explore the lived experiences of elementary education students in the utilization of ChatGPT in the preparation and creation of their learning tasks and assignments. This study engaged mixed method design, utilizing parallel convergent approach. The participants of the study were the elementary educations students from all year levels. There were 188 students who were randomly selected for quantitative and 14 for the qualitative: seven for in-depth interview and seven for focus group discussion which were purposively selected. Results revealed a high level of trust in ChatGPT's competence, reliability, and integrity, along with a strong intent among students to utilize it for various educational purposes. Actual usage encompassed tasks such as translation, creative writing, and academic discussions. The study underscores the positive perceptions and significant engagement with ChatGPT among students, indicating its potential as a valuable educational tool. By blending quantitative and qualitative methods, the research provides comprehensive insights into integration strategies, challenges, and recommendations, thereby enhancing the validity of its findings. Situated within the local context of Kapalong, Davao del Norte, the study offers actionable insights to improve teaching and learning, while also contributing to the global discourse on AI's role in education, enriching our understanding of its pedagogical implications.
